English
Language : 

ML22808 Datasheet, PDF (23/41 Pages) List of Unclassifed Manufacturers – LAPIS Semiconductor ADPCM Algorithm-Based Speech Synthesis LSI
FEDL2280XFULL-04
ML22808/ML22804/Ml22802-XXX
Memory Allocation and Creating Voice Data
The ROM is partitioned into four data areas: voice (i.e., phrase) control area, test area, voice area, and edit ROM
area.
The voice control area manages the ROM’s voice data. It contains data for controlling the start/stop addresses
of voice data for 256 phrases, use/non-use of the edit ROM function and so on.
The test area contains data for testing.
The voice area contains actual waveform data.
The edit ROM area contains data for effective use of voice data. For the details, refer to the section of “Edit
ROM Function.”
No edit ROM area is available unless the edit ROM is used.
The ROM data is created using a dedicated tool.
ROM address (ML22808/ML22804/ML22802-XXX, ML22P808/ML22P804/ML22P802)
0x00000
0x007FF
0x00800
0x00807
0x00808
Voice control area
(Fixed16 Kbits)
Test area
Voice area
Max: 0xFFFFF
Max: 0xFFFFF
Edit ROM area
Depends on creation
of ROM data.
Playback Time and Memory Capacity
The playback time depends upon the memory capacity, sampling frequency, and playback method.
The equation showing the relationship is given below.
The equation below gives the playback time when the edit ROM function is not used.
(Bit length is 2 bits for 2-bit ADPCM2; 4 bits for 4-bit ADPCM2; 8 bits for PCM.)
Example
: Let the sampling frequency be 16 kHz and 4-bit ADPCM2 algorithm. Then the playback time is
approx. 65 seconds, as shown below.
Playback time =
1.024 × (4096 – 16) (Kbit)
16 (kHz) × 4 (bit)
≅ 65 (sec)
23/41